Why is data being imported improperly into the Simulink Data Inspector from my CSV file?
3 次查看(过去 30 天)
显示 更早的评论
MathWorks Support Team
2023-5-30
回答: MathWorks Support Team
2023-6-1
I'm trying to import data into the Simulink Data Inspector from a CSV file in MATLAB R2019a, but I'm observing some weird behavior. The file I'm trying to load has two columns: time and signal values. Below is an example of what my CSV file looks like.

When I try to load the data in, it reads each entry as a signal rather than each column.
采纳的回答
MathWorks Support Team
2023-5-30
This behavior may happen if you are saving the XLSX as CSV on a Mac / Linux machine. MS Excel has the option to save XLSX as CSV with 4 different options. They are CSV, CSV UTF-8, CSV (Macintosh) and CSV (MS-DOS). The unexpected behavior is only observed when the file is saved as CSV (Macintosh). The expected behavior is observed with any of the other 3 formats. As a workaround, you should use any of the other 3 options for saving the file as CSV.
0 个评论
更多回答(0 个)
另请参阅
类别
在 Help Center 和 File Exchange 中查找有关 Spreadsheets 的更多信息
Community Treasure Hunt
Find the treasures in MATLAB Central and discover how the community can help you!
Start Hunting!